INDUSTRY is a new creative office space in Salt Lake City, located in the city's Granary District straddling the 6th South exit and entrance to the city’s downtown area. INDUSTRY is co-founded by the SLC-based husband and wife team, CEO Jason Winkler and Design Lead Ellen Winkler.
